Curico-General Freire vs Changdu Climate & Distance Between

China flag
  • The distance between Curico-General Freire, Chile and Changdu, China is approximately 18,854 km or 11,716 mi.
  • To reach Curico-General Freire in this distance one would set out from Changdu bearing 245.5° or WSW and follow the great circles arc to approach Curico-General Freire bearing 288.2° or WNW .
  • Curico-General Freire has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b) whereas Changdu has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b).
  • Curico-General Freire is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ome whereas Changdu is in or near the polar desert biome.
  • The mean annual temperature is 5.6 °C (10.1°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.1 °C (11°F) less in Curico-General Freire.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to semicont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 239 mm (9.4 in) more which is equivalent to 239 l/m² (5.87 US gal/ft²) or 2,390,000 l/ha (255,507 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 4.5° lower in Curico-General Freire than in Changdu.
